Jambalaya, the creole classic rice dish, seemed like a natural for the pressure cooker. Sauté some chicken with the New Orleans trinity of onions, celery, and bell pepper, stir in rice, broth, and tomatoes, and pressure cook until the rice is cooked. Jambalaya is a classic Louisiana dish with Spanish and French influence. It is a hearty Southern staple, consisting mainly of meat and vegetables mixed with rice. Traditionally, this includes sausage of some sort, often a smoked sausage such as andouille.
